Main Purpose of Job

The main purpose of this position is to function on the full performance level of a Registered Nurse Charge responsible for providing direct care to patients. This position serves as the lead worker to staff level RNs, LPNs, and non-licensed nursing staff. The Registered Nurse Charge, CI assumes responsibility for the promotion and maintenance of a therapeutic milieu.\r
This position supports the mission of the organization through active participation in clinical efforts to provide treatment in a recovery-oriented environment. The foundation of a recovery-oriented environment is respect and a commitment to safety in the least restrictive manner possible.\r

M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S

Education:�� Determined by the Maryland State Board of Nursing under the licensing requirements for Registered Nurses. \r
Experience: Two years of experience as a Registered Nurse, one year of which must have been in a psychiatric setting. \r
Notes: \r
1. Candidates may substitute the possession of a Bachelor's degree in Nursing or a related field from an accredited college or university�for the one year of general experience. \r
2. Candidates may substitute the possession of a Master's degree in nursing or a health-related field from an accredited college or university�for the required experience.\r
3.�Candidates may substitute U.S. Armed Forces military service�experience as a commissioned officer in Nursing classifications or Nursing and Hospital Administration specialty codes in the Nursing field of work on a year-for-year basis for the required experience.\r

LICENSES, REGISTRATIONS AND CERTIFICATIONS

1. Candidates for positions in this classification must possess a current license as a Registered Nurse from the Maryland State Board of Nursing, 4140 Patterson Avenue, Baltimore, Maryland 21215 or possess a current multi-state license in party states that candidates have declared as primary states of residence. \r
2. Employees in this classification may be assigned duties which require the operation of a motor vehicle. Employees assigned such duties will be required to possess a motor vehicle operator's license valid in the State of Maryland. \r
3. Employees in this classification may be required to successfully complete and maintain current certification of cardiopulmonary resuscitation training. \r

SPECIAL REQUIREMENTS

1. Employees in this classification are subject to call-in and, therefore, will be required to provide the facility with a phone number at which they can be reached. \r
2. Employees in this classification are subject to substance abuse testing in accordance with Code of Maryland Regulations , Testing for Illegal Use of Drugs. \r
